Uruguay and Saudi Arabia played to a 1-1 draw in South Florida’s first World Cup match on June 16. Maxi Araujo scored an equalizer for Uruguay in the 80th minute after Abdulelah Al-Amri had given Saudi Arabia the lead shortly before halftime. The match was attended by 62,764 fans at Miami Stadium, marking the venue’s first World Cup event. Each team in Group H now has one point following this fixture, as Spain and Cape Verde also played to a scoreless draw earlier in the day.

"MIAMI GARDENS — When the United States was poised to host its first World Cup in 1994, the 7-year-old Joe Robbie Stadium was considered a likely host site. But because the Marlins, who played at the Miami Gardens stadium at the time, would be playing regular-season games that coincided with the summer tournament, Miami was passed up in favor of Orlando.
